Smart Campaigns Feel Simple, Not Forced
In today’s digital landscape, campaigns are everywhere—but very few actually create impact. The difference is not in how frequently brands post, but in how intentionally they build their content. Many businesses approach social media by reacting to trends, posting consistently without structure, and hoping for engagement. While this may bring short-term visibility, it rarely builds long-term brand value.
A strong campaign is not just a collection of posts—it’s a connected system. Every piece of content should feel like part of a larger narrative. This is where strategy becomes essential. Instead of asking “What should I post today?”, the focus shifts to “What message am I building over time?” This small shift changes everything.
Modern campaigns work best when they combine three elements: clarity, consistency, and relevance. Clarity ensures that every post aligns with the brand’s identity. Consistency builds recognition and trust. Relevance allows the brand to stay connected to current trends without losing its core message. When these elements work together, campaigns feel natural rather than forced.
Trends like short-form video, moment marketing, and minimal visual storytelling have changed how audiences consume content. But following trends blindly often leads to inconsistency. The real skill lies in adapting trends in a way that fits your brand’s voice. Not every trend needs to be followed—only the ones that align with your identity.
